Job Overview

We're seeking a Manufacturing Engineering Specialist to optimize assembly processes, ensure top-notch production quality, and support new product introductions. Your role involves driving process efficiency, providing training, and aiding in achieving daily business goals.

 

Responsibilities:

  • Enhance current production processes for cost-effectiveness and quality.
  • Document and fulfill requirements for seamless integration of new products into production.
  • Ensure accurate cost calculations using SAP.
  • Collaborate closely with NPI teams to uphold product standards.
  • Stay updated on technical advancements and ensure compliance.

What your background should look like:

  • Mechanical or Production Engineering degree (HNC or higher).
  • Proficiency in assembly techniques and manufacturing engineering.
  • Proven experience troubleshooting various production processes.
  • Competency in Microsoft software and MRP systems.
  • Strong grasp of quality assurance methodologies.
  • Proficiency in continuous improvement techniques.

Desirable Skills (Preferably within Aerospace, Defense, and Marine Industries):

  • Experience in fiber optics applications within Aerospace, Defense, and Marine industries.
  • SAP, Minitab, or similar software experience.
  • Six Sigma certification (Green Belt or higher).
  • Proficiency in design software like SolidWorks or Creo.
  • Project management skills.
  • Familiarity with digital machine connectivity.

ABOUT TE CONNECTIVITY
TE Connectivity is a global technology leader enabling a secure, sustainable, productive, and connected future. Our broad range of connectivity and sensor solutions have been proven in the most demanding environments, enabling advancements in transportation, industrial applications, medical technology, energy technology, data communications, and for the home. With more than 85,000 employees, including more than 7,500 engineers, we work with customers in nearly 140 countries. TE ensures that EVERY CONNECTION COUNTS.
